Droplet publishes its scoring method, row-level evidence, exclusions, and limitations so readers, journalists, search engines, and AI systems can verify what each finding means.
Droplet studies how clearly skincare product pages communicate label-level information. The work measures disclosure clarity, not product safety, efficacy, quality, or regulatory compliance.
